What is Warranty Drawer?
Warranty Drawer is a warranty tracker and receipt organizer for iOS and Android. It turns a photo of a receipt, a warranty card or a product label into a filed item with a category, an expiry date and reminders — and it does the reading on your phone. It is built for the household with a drawer of receipts "just in case": the dishwasher that dies at month eleven, the drill with a three-year warranty nobody remembers, the return window that closes on Sunday.
It also builds a claim: a dated PDF with your proof of purchase, the serial number, the warranty terms and a claim letter, ready before you talk to anyone.
Frequently asked questions
What does Warranty Drawer do?
You photograph a receipt, a warranty card or a product label. The app reads the merchant, product, purchase date, price and warranty term, works out the expiry date, files the item under a category and reminds you 30, 7 and 1 days before the warranty ends. Every field is editable and a scan never blocks filing.
Does the photo of my receipt get uploaded?
No. Text recognition runs on your phone. When you're online, only the extracted text is sent to our service to tidy the title and choose a category; the photo never leaves your phone unless you explicitly tap "Read the picture instead?" for one item. Nothing about a receipt is stored on our servers.
Does it work offline?
Yes. Snap, read, file, search, sort, remind and export all work without a connection. Items filed offline are refined the next time you open the app online, and nothing you typed is ever changed.
Do I need an account?
No. Sign-in is offered once, after your third filed item, and adds only a cloud backup, restore on a new phone and household sharing. You can sign in with Google or Apple, or back up as a guest with a recovery code you keep.
What if I lose my phone?
If you linked Google or Apple, sign in again on the new phone. If you backed up as a guest, enter your recovery code. Either way the same drawer, photos and purchases come back. A ZIP export from Settings works as a backstop, signed in or not.
Can my household share one drawer?
Yes. Share your household code from Backup & sync; anyone who enters it sees and adds the same items, and one Warranty Drawer+ covers every member.
Is Warranty Drawer free?
The free tier files ten items with the full snap-to-file flow, reminders and backup, and no card is needed. Warranty Drawer+ adds unlimited items, multiple photos per item, return-window and extended-plan clocks, the claim helper, household sharing and exports.
How do I delete my data?
Delete items in the app or uninstall it to remove the phone's copy. If you turned on backup & sync, Settings → Backup & sync → Delete cloud account removes the cloud copy and your account immediately; the phone's copy stays.
